Output ef7e700366c20933c61353f1a81dae29c6302b3dc0ea746ab9c78358edbc3f2f:0

value
27251000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dfe88960423c2f1b76a1310b171ba2ee2eb4b77b OP_EQUALVERIFY OP_CHECKSIG
address
1MQvFhxTfsar7zXBMcvvpJdTRRECBmintP
transaction
ef7e700366c20933c61353f1a81dae29c6302b3dc0ea746ab9c78358edbc3f2f
confirmations
591191
spent
true